Understanding ASIC Miners

When I first learned about ASIC miners, I was struck by their purpose-built design for cryptocurrency mining. Unlike general-purpose hardware, ASICs—short for Application-Specific Integrated Circuits—are tailored to perform a single task with incredible efficiency. It’s fascinating how these devices can significantly enhance mining success while reducing electrical consumption.

I vividly remember the moment I decided to invest in my first ASIC miner; the anticipation was palpable. I wondered: would this investment yield the results I hoped for? The answer lay in understanding that ASIC miners not only bring unmatched hashing power but also require careful consideration of their efficiency, particularly in terms of energy use and cooling requirements.

Factors Affecting Mining Performance

When I think about mining performance, one of the biggest factors is the environment in which I operate my ASIC miners. For instance, I learned the hard way that temperature plays a critical role; too much heat can throttle performance. I remember one summer when my setup wasn’t adequately cooled, and I watched my hash rate drop while my frustration levels soared. It’s astonishing how something as simple as proper ventilation can make or break your mining output.

Another significant factor is the choice of mining pool. I initially stumbled upon this during my mining journey when I switched from solo mining to joining a pool. The collaborative effort meant a more consistent flow of payouts, even if it came with a small fee. Have you ever considered how choosing the right pool might impact your returns? The difference can be substantial, as I found out—transforming short bursts of earnings into a steadier income stream.

Lastly, the firmware of your ASIC miner should never be overlooked. I once encountered a situation where an outdated algorithm was choking my miner’s potential. It was a simple update that unlocked greater efficiency, but at that moment, I felt the weight of wasted opportunities. Keeping up with updates is crucial; it’s not just about having the latest technology, but ensuring that every aspect of your mining operation is fine-tuned for optimal performance.
